Replacement Window Costs - The average cost for window replacement ranges from $300 to $800 per window, depending on size and material choices. For example, a standard double-pane window might cost around $500 installed. Costs can vary based on the number of windows and specific project requirements.
Material Price Variations - Vinyl windows tend to be more affordable, typically between $200 and $600 each, while wood or fiberglass options may range from $700 to over $1,000 per window. Material selection influences overall project expenses significantly.
Labor and Installation Fees - Installation costs generally add $150 to $300 per window, depending on complexity and location. More extensive projects or custom windows may incur higher labor charges from local service providers.
Total Project Expenses - For a full home window replacement, costs can range from $4,000 to $15,000 or more, based on the number of windows and chosen materials. Pros in Middlesex, NC, can provide detailed estimates tailored to spec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ing windows? Replacing windows can improve energy efficiency, enhance curb appeal, and increase home comfort by reducing drafts and heat transfer.
How do I choose the right windows for replacement? Consider factors such as material, style, energy performance, and compatibility with your home's architecture when selecting replacement windows.
What is the typical process for window replacement? The process usually involves assessment by a local service provider, removal of old windows, and installation of new units, ensuring proper fit and sealing.
Are there different types of windows available for replacement? Yes, options include double-hung, casement, sliding, and picture windows, among others, to suit various needs and preferences.
How long does a window replacement project typically take? The duration can vary based on the number of windows and complexity, but many projects are completed within a day or two.
